Toys & Chews.
While most kennels and daycares will certainly have playthings offered for your dog, it's constantly an excellent concept to bring your own. Look for playthings that are durable and made from non-toxic materials. Additionally, select chew toys that are appropriate for your pet's dimension, age and chewing habits. As an example, if your family pet is a compulsive chewer, stay clear of plastic playthings that can splinter. Instead, try Kong-type playthings that can be stuffed with peanut butter, cheese or treats.

Additionally, select lasting chews like rawhide or dental chews (such as Virbac C.E.T Chemical Hygiene Chews). These help get rid of plaque and tartar from your animal's teeth as they chew. The chews need to be little enough dogs daycare near me to not posture a threat of choking or digestive tract obstructions, and need to be simple for your pet to absorb.

Food & Treats.
Just as parents would not send their children to college without a lunch and publication bag, dogs need to be prepared to visit daycare with the appropriate materials. This includes any kind of food or treats your canine might require during their keep (if they follow an unique diet plan) and medication, if required.

Keep in mind that high-value treats must be fed sparingly and made up in your animal's daily calories. A few of their preferred toys or packed animals can be calming and assist with the transition to a brand-new environment.

Make certain to bring your canine's normal food, as abrupt changes in diet regimen can result in upset stomachs, gas and looseness of the bowels. Labeling your pet dog's meals in different plastic bags can make feeding times simpler for team and also make certain that your puppy receives the right amount of food daily.
